Memorandum of Conversation, by the Acting Chief of the Division of the American Republics (Bonsal)

I told Señor Vargas Nariño,21 who called on me in substitution for Ambassador Turbay, who is indisposed, that the Department is continuing its discussion with the Foreign Bondholders Council regarding the Colombian offer of a permanent settlement. I stated that, although [Page 717] we realized the time factor involved (the first coupon not covered by the current temporary settlement falls due on January 1, 1941), we thought it advisable to make every effort to secure either the approval or at least the neutrality of the Council in regard to the settlement. I said that the Ambassador would be advised immediately we had reached the decision that no further modification of the Council’s attitude could be looked for.
